Great Plains National Bank is a bank based in Elk City, Oklahoma, established in 1996, with $1.9 billion in total assets across 26 branches. By Trust Grade it ranks 41st of 170 banks we track in Oklahoma. Its capital ratio of 10.3% is stronger than 51% of similarly sized banks, versus a Oklahoma median of 10.4%. It was profitable over the most recent period, with a 1.80% return on assets. No consumer complaints against Great Plains National Bank appear in the CFPB database over our analysis window — common for an institution of this size and a point in its favor.

Are deposits at Great Plains National Bank insured?
Yes. Great Plains National Bank is an FDIC-insured bank (FDIC certificate #34207). Deposits are federally insured up to $250,000per depositor, per ownership category — regardless of this institution's Trust Grade. The grade reflects financial strength and complaint history for comparison, not the safety of insured deposits.
